Breakfast Restaurants near Clitheroe, England

Companies

Breakfast Restaurants - Clitheroe England

  • Rumbletums Limited
    26 Well Terrace, Clitheroe, Lancashire BB7 2AD, United Kingdom
  • The Red Pump Inn
    Clitheroe Road, Bashall Eaves, Clitheroe, Lancashire BB7 3DA, United Kingdom